Ingredients

4 Sausages fat
2 Onion red, white or one of each
4 tbsp Sweet chili sauce
2 tbsp Tomato puree
4 Hot dog buns

No matter what I am cooking on the BBQ, I always throw a few of these Sweet Chili Dogs on the grill as an extra little treat. When I make these, I follow this recipe for oven cooking but I finish the sausages on the grill at the very end. The caramelized onions always go down a treat with friends and family.

To make these, simply take the following five ingredients: sausages, onions, sweet chili sauce, tomato purée and hot dog buns. I use sweet chili sausages if I can get them. Cook the sausages in the oven. As the sausages cook, fry the onions and add sweet chili sauce and tomato puree. Assemble the hot dogs by splitting the buns and adding a spoonful of caramelized onions, a sausage and another spoon of onions on top.

Steps to make Sweet Chili Dogs

1

Heat oven

5

Preheat the oven to 430 °F.

2

Place sausages in a baking dish

1

Place the sausages in a roasting dish in an even layer.

3

Cook sausages

20

Cook the sausages in the oven for 20-25 mins, turning occasionally until golden and completely cooked.

4

Fry onions

5

Place a drizzle of oil in a pan and fry the onions over a high heat until almost soft and starting to brown.

5

Add chili sauce and tomato purée

1

Stir in 4 tablespoons of sweet chili sauce and 2 tablespoons of tomato purée and cook for 1 more minute. Season to taste.

6

Assemble the hot dogs

3

Cut the hot dog buns in half and add a spoonful of the caramelized onions to each one. Top each with a cooked sausage and another spoonful of onions.

7

Serve

Serve immediately.
